Ashleigh Brewer departs ‘The Bold and the Beautiful’

Ashleigh Brewer, who plays Ivy Forrester on the Emmy-award winning CBS daytime drama, “The Bold and the Beautiful” is leaving the show according to theHerald Sun.  Ivy first came onto the scene in 2014 as patriarch Eric’s (John McCook) niece who vied for Liam’s heart (Scott Clifton) against her cousin Steffy (Jacqueline MacInnes Wood).  

Brewer looked to advice from her close friend and “Neighbours” co-star Margot Robbie when making the decision. 

“I’m doing the acting thing in LA, onwards and upwards,” Brewer told the Sun. “It’s definitely time for me and I’ve had Margot encouraging me for so long [saying to] just leave it and see what happens. So I’m throwing caution to the wind now and keeping myself open to opportunities. I’ve been doing soaps for 10 years now. It’s daunting but so exciting.”

Brewer had a successful stint as Kate Ramsay on the popular Austrailian soap, “Neighbours,” where she and Robbie first met, before moving to Los Angeles to join “The Bold and the Beautiful.”

Up next for Brewer is “My Dinner with Hervé” starring Peter Dinklage, Jamie Dornan, and Andy Garcia. The film is a look at the life of French actor Hervé Villechaize, co-star of the hit ’70s TV series “Fantasy Island”, who took his own life in 1993 at the age of 50.
